Exposing Your Triggers: The Key to Self-Knowledge
Embarking on a journey of self-discovery often demands confronting our inner workings. These hidden forces, known as triggers, can elicit strong emotional responses that may impact our well-being. Understanding these triggers is the first milestone toward cultivating greater self-awareness and fostering healthier coping mechanisms.
By thoughtfully observing our sentiments and the situations that trigger them, we can begin to identify patterns and insights. This process of introspection allows us to develop perspective on our behaviors, empowering us to handle them in a more positive manner.
- Start by keeping a journal to track your emotions and the situations thattrigger them.
- Pay attention to your physical sensations, as they often parallel emotional changes.
- Explore professional guidance if you find it difficult identifying or managing your triggers.

Unveiling the Link Between Triggers and Trauma
Trauma can have a profound and lasting impact on an individual's well-being. It's common for individuals who have experienced trauma to develop reaction points that spark distressing memories or emotions. These triggers can be anything from sights, sounds, or smells to more general experiences.
When a person encounters a trigger, their nervous system may react as if they are still in the traumatic experience. This can result in a range of physical and emotional symptoms, such as racing heart, shortness of breath, sweating .
Understanding the connection between triggers and trauma is essential for recovery from past experiences.
